Overview

The term Multiple immune and growth factor pathways does not refer to a single molecular target, receptor, or enzyme, but rather describes a broad set of interconnected signaling networks involved in disease progression. This classification typically encompasses growth factor pathways such as Vascular Endothelial Growth Factor (VEGF), Fibroblast Growth Factor (FGF), and Platelet-Derived Growth Factor (PDGF), alongside immune-regulatory pathways like the JAK/STAT or PD-1/PD-L1 axes (Nature Reviews Drug Discovery, 2021). In clinical oncology, this term is frequently used to describe the pharmacological profile of multi-kinase inhibitors that aim to suppress tumor growth, inhibit angiogenesis, and modulate the immune microenvironment simultaneously to prevent therapeutic resistance (PubMed, PMID: 31234567). Because it represents a collection of distinct biological processes rather than a specific protein, it is considered a pathway-level description or a therapeutic strategy rather than a discrete drug target. Consequently, while drugs are designed to interact with multiple components within these pathways, the phrase itself is too broad for standard target annotation.

Mechanism of action

Simultaneous inhibition of multiple receptor tyrosine kinases (such as VEGFR, PDGFR, and FGFR) and intracellular signaling molecules that bridge growth factor signaling with immune cell modulation.
